Using an event procedure that calls a macro when the user clicks the "Finished" button, I am attempting to 1) copy table to a different database and then 2) delete the table.
The copy works fine, but upon attempting the delete I get the error 3211 saying the table cannot be locked because it is in use by another person or process.
I'm baffled and feel like a real novice! What do I need to do to release this table??? This should be easy
Here is the code:
Private Sub Finished_Click()
DoCmd.Close acForm, "Open", acSaveYes
stDocName = "Exit"
DoCmd.RunMacro stDocName
DoCmd.Quit acSave
End Sub
And here are the actions in the macro Exit:
CopyObject (the table the form Open is bound to - works fine)
DeleteObject (the table the form Open is bound to - halts to error 3211)
(I'm surprised Access will copy a table that [it thinks] is in use but won't delete it.)
